WebAug 9, 2024 · Poitín (in English, this is pronounced roughly as poteen or pocheen) can be described as Irish moonshine. A mostly rural product, it was made of potatoes, in some … WebAug 29, 2024 · Hi all, I've been doing a lot of research into the Irish moonshine, called poitín (or poteen), and have come up with a recipe that I think will fit with the traditional methods that the poitínéir (moonshiner) would have used back in the day (after the 1770 whiskey tax was introduce and illegal distilling became a thing and into modern times) - Especially … WebPoitín is a distilled spirit commonly made of potatoes, cereals, or grain. It must contain at least 40% ABV but can have up to a whopping 90%. The name is said to be a reference to either the Irish words pota or póit. Pota means small pott and refers to the small-batch production typically done with the help of small pot stills. fitness club check in software

WebAug 6, 2024 · This tall cocktail combines moonshine with orange juice, lime juice, sugar syrup, and mint leaves. The recipe doesn’t skimp on the moonshine, so you get a potent cocktail that’s not too sweet. You can top it up with soda water to notch down the intensity, giving you a perfect drink for a hot summer’s day.
